5154

Good Luck To You!

flash网站怎么做?新手需要掌握哪些关键步骤和工具?

要制作一个Flash网站,需要结合创意设计、技术实现和用户体验优化,以下是详细的步骤和注意事项,帮助您从零开始构建一个功能完善且视觉吸引的Flash网站。

flash网站怎么做?新手需要掌握哪些关键步骤和工具?

前期规划与素材准备

在启动Flash网站项目前,明确网站的核心目标和受众定位至关重要,是企业展示型、个人作品集,还是互动游戏类?不同类型网站的设计方向和技术实现差异较大,企业网站需突出品牌信息,而互动网站则侧重用户体验和动态效果。

整理网站所需的文字、图片、音频、视频等素材,确保图片分辨率适配Flash舞台尺寸,音频格式优先选择MP3(体积小、兼容性好),视频可转换为FLV或MP4格式以优化加载速度,绘制网站结构草图,规划首页、内页、导航栏等模块的布局,确保逻辑清晰。

创建Flash文档与舞台设置

打开Adobe Animate(原Flash Professional,目前主流工具),新建“ActionScript 3.0”文档(支持更强大的交互功能),设置舞台尺寸时,需考虑目标用户的设备分辨率,常见尺寸为1920×1080(全高清)或1024×768(兼容性),勾选“匹配内容”使舞台自适应素材大小。

在“属性”面板中设置帧率(通常24-30fps,确保动画流畅),背景色可根据设计需求选择,或留白由背景图填充,若需响应式设计,可通过ActionScript监听屏幕尺寸变化,动态调整舞台比例。

设计视觉元素与动画效果

Flash网站的视觉吸引力离不开精心设计的元素,使用“工具面板”绘制图形、添加文本,或导入外部素材(如PSD、AI文件),建议将重复使用的元素(如按钮、图标)转换为“图形元件”或“影片剪辑元件”,便于复用和修改。

flash网站怎么做?新手需要掌握哪些关键步骤和工具?

动画效果是Flash的核心优势,通过“时间轴”创建关键帧,实现补间动画(形状补间、 motion补间)或逐帧动画,导航栏按钮可设计为鼠标悬停时放大、变色,页面切换时添加淡入淡出或滑动效果,注意动画时长不宜过长,避免用户等待过久,同时结合缓动函数(如“ease-in-out”)让动作更自然。

实现交互功能与导航逻辑

交互功能让网站从“静态展示”升级为“动态体验”,使用ActionScript 3.0编写脚本,通过“动作面板”添加代码,为按钮添加点击事件:

myButton.addEventListener(MouseEvent.CLICK, onClick);  
function onClick(e:MouseEvent):void {  
    navigateToURL(new URLRequest("page2.html"), "_self");  
}  

导航逻辑需清晰,可采用“帧导航”(不同页面对应不同帧)或“外部SWF加载”(独立页面文件,减少主文件体积),对于多页面网站,建议用“场景”管理不同模块,或通过AS动态加载外部SWF,避免单文件过大导致加载缓慢。

优化性能与加载速度

Flash网站易因文件过大影响加载体验,需从多方面优化:

  1. 压缩素材:使用“导入”对话框中的“压缩”选项,减小图片体积;音频导出时设置比特率(如96kbps平衡音质与大小)。
  2. 减少关键帧:避免不必要的逐帧动画,优先使用补间动画。
  3. 预加载设计:添加加载动画(如进度条),在主内容加载前提示用户,提升等待体验。
  4. 代码优化:避免重复代码,封装常用功能为函数;减少嵌套循环,防止卡顿。

测试与发布

发布前需全面测试兼容性:在不同浏览器(Chrome、Firefox、Edge)中检查动画是否流畅,交互功能是否正常,移动端是否支持(Flash对移动端支持有限,需考虑HTML5替代)。

flash网站怎么做?新手需要掌握哪些关键步骤和工具?

发布时,通过“文件→发布设置”选择格式,默认生成SWF(动画文件)和HTML(容器文件),若需全屏播放,勾选“HTML→允许全屏”;若需嵌入网页,复制HTML代码中的object和embed标签至网页源码中,生成SWF文件时,可调整“JPEG品质”和“音频流”参数,进一步压缩文件。

相关问答FAQs

Q1:Flash网站在移动端无法播放,如何解决?
A1:Adobe已停止对Flash移动端的支持,建议改用HTML5+CSS3+JavaScript开发响应式网站,或通过第三方工具(如Google Swiffy)将SWF转换为HTML5格式,但部分复杂动画可能兼容性不佳,长远来看,优先选择WebGL或Canvas技术更稳妥。

Q2:如何提升Flash网站的SEO效果?
A2:Flash内容搜索引擎难以抓取,可通过以下方式优化:① 在HTML容器中添加<noscript>标签,放置网站文字描述;② 使用外部HTML文件加载SWF,并优化HTML页面的标题、关键词和meta描述;③ 提供网站地图(sitemap.xml),引导搜索引擎抓取关键页面。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2025年11月    »
12
3456789
10111213141516
17181920212223
24252627282930
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
    文章归档
    网站收藏
    友情链接

    Powered By Z-BlogPHP 1.7.3

    Copyright Your WebSite.Some Rights Reserved.